I am tired of the Smith vs Rodgers comparisons.

Smith played on a team that was essentially an expansion team. No OL, no defense, Barlow was our running back (Gore was a rookie that year), and Smith mentor was Tom Rattay, McCarthy was already looking for a head coaching job, he gets to deal with 5 different OC and a coach who does not understand how to deal with QB’s.

Rodgers gets to watch and learn from a future HOF QB (even if he is a pr**ck) for 3 years, they have a good RB, veteran WR in Driver, a defense that can win games for them when the offense isn’t getting it done, same OC for 3 years and a strong organization that makes the playoffs and almost goes to the SB one year while he is sitting on the bench learning.

Hmmmmm let me see who is going to have more success? I am looking forward to Smith being traded so he can start over and we no longer have this debate.

True, I agree a lot of the player personnel questions were McCloughan's doing. Yes, it was Nolan's final say, but I really believe he trusted the majority of McCloughan's decisions when it came to drafting.

I think Mike Nolan had a lot of good ideas, but the majority of his decisions were weird, and the Alex Smith situation killed his tenure as coach. I think he'll be a good coach somewhere down the line, but he had too much on his plate as a first-time head coach, taking a 2-14 team, getting the first overall pick in a bad draft, and being, pretty much, the head coach/GM of the team. The only guys I'd trust as the HC/GM of the team are experienced guys like Mike Holmgren, and I'm still iffy about giving him 100% control.
